GSSSB Class-3 Recruitment 2026: Opportunities for Junior Geologist, AAE, and Technical Staff


The Gujarat Subordinate Service Selection Board (GSSSB) has released a comprehensive set of employment notifications, opening the doors for a massive recruitment drive in 2026. This initiative aims to fill various crucial Class-3 technical and non-technical positions across multiple state government departments.

A standout feature of this year’s recruitment cycle is the government’s strong emphasis on inclusive employment. A substantial number of vacancies, including roles like Additional Assistant Engineer (Civil), Laboratory Technician, and Speech Therapist, are being filled exclusively under a Special Recruitment Drive for Persons with Benchmark Disabilities (Divyang/PwBD). Simultaneously, regular vacancies for the post of Junior Geologist are also open for application.

Interested candidates who meet the educational and technical prerequisites can submit their online applications exclusively through the official OJAS Gujarat portal. The registration window is currently active and will close promptly on March 20, 2026.

🎓 Eligibility Criteria: Do You Qualify?

Given the diverse and highly technical nature of these Class-3 posts, GSSSB has set specific educational benchmarks for each role.

Core Educational Requirements:

  • For Junior Geologist: Applicants must possess a Master’s degree (Postgraduate) in Geology or Applied Geology from a recognized institution.
  • For AAE (Civil): A recognized Bachelor’s Degree (B.E/B.Tech) or a Diploma specifically in Civil Engineering is mandatory.
  • For Lab Technician: Candidates need a Bachelor’s degree in disciplines like Microbiology, Chemistry, or Biochemistry. Alternatively, a recognized Diploma in Medical Laboratory Technology (DMLT) is acceptable.
  • For Speech Therapist: A professional degree in Audiology and Speech-Language Pathology is required.
  • For Wireman: An active and valid ITI certificate in the Wireman trade.

General Prerequisites:

Regardless of the post applied for, all candidates must demonstrate basic proficiency in Computer Applications and possess adequate knowledge of Gujarati and/or Hindi languages.

⏳ Age Limits and Relaxations

The general age bracket for these Class-3 technical posts usually falls between 18 and 35/37 years, depending on specific departmental rules.

However, under the Gujarat Government’s reservation policies, significant age relaxations are provided. Candidates applying under the PwD Special Drive are entitled to an upper age relaxation of up to 10 years, capped at a maximum age of 45 years.

💰 Remuneration and Probation Policy

Selected candidates will be initially appointed under the Gujarat Government’s fixed-pay policy for Class-3 employees. During this 5-year probationary period, appointees will receive a steady, fixed monthly salary.

Upon the satisfactory completion of these five years, their services will be regularized. They will then be placed in the standard pay matrix as per the 7th Pay Commission, making them eligible for full benefits, including Dearness Allowance (DA) and House Rent Allowance (HRA).

✍️ Examination Pattern Highlights

To secure a position, candidates must clear a highly competitive written examination organized by GSSSB.

  • Exam Format: The test will be administered either as a Computer Based Response Test (CBRT) or through traditional OMR offline sheets.
  • Syllabus Structure: The paper will be divided into two main sections:
    • Part A (General): Testing General Knowledge, Quantitative Aptitude, Logical Reasoning, and language comprehension (Gujarati & English).
    • Part B (Technical): Core subject questions directly related to the specific post (e.g., Civil Engineering concepts for AAEs).
  • Penalty: Candidates must attempt questions carefully, as there is a negative marking of 0.25 marks for every incorrect answer.
